小编Mik*_*ike的帖子

msbuild -p:outputdir = c:\ mydir被忽略

我正在从命令行运行msbuild,其中包含以下内容:

msbuild mysolution.sln -p:outputdir=c:\mydir
Run Code Online (Sandbox Code Playgroud)

当我运行它时,outputdir被忽略,并且正在使用csproj文件中指定的默认值.

该工具的MSDN文档说我应该能够使用此参数覆盖构建目录.我究竟做错了什么?

msbuild

43
推荐指数
2
解决办法
4万
查看次数

构建一个QueryExpression,其中name字段是A或B.

我正在尝试构建Dynamics CRM 4查询,以便我可以获取名为"事件A"或"事件B"的日历事件.

QueryByAttribute似乎没有完成这项工作,因为我无法指定"event_name"="事件B"的"event_name"="Event A"字段.

使用QueryExpression时,我发现FilterExpression适用于引用实体.我不知道FilterExpression是否可以在Referenced Entity上使用.下面的示例类似于我想要实现的内容,尽管这将返回一个空结果集,因为它将在名为"my_event_response"的实体中查找"name"属性.它开始看起来我需要运行几个查询才能得到这个,但这比我一次提交所有内容的效率低.

ColumnSet columns = new ColumnSet();
columns.Attributes = new string[]{ "event_name", "eventid", "startdate", "city" };

ConditionExpression eventname1 = new ConditionExpression();
eventname1.AttributeName = "event_name";
eventname1.Operator = ConditionOperator.Equal;
eventname1.Values = new string[] { "Event A" };

ConditionExpression eventname2 = new ConditionExpression();
eventname2.AttributeName = "event_name";
eventname2.Operator = ConditionOperator.Equal;
eventname2.Values = new string[] { "Event B" };

FilterExpression filter = new FilterExpression();
filter.FilterOperator = LogicalOperator.Or;
filter.Conditions = new ConditionExpression[] { eventname1, eventname2 };

LinkEntity link = new LinkEntity(); …
Run Code Online (Sandbox Code Playgroud)

c# dynamics-crm dynamics-crm-4

5
推荐指数
1
解决办法
7321
查看次数

标签 统计

c# ×1

dynamics-crm ×1

dynamics-crm-4 ×1

msbuild ×1